What is a Portable Wheelchair Ramp?
A portable wheelchair ramp is a lightweight, inter-supportive structure created to supply a smooth transition from one level to another. They are particularly helpful for outside and indoor environments where long-term ramps are not practical. Portable ramps can be folded or rolled up, making them convenient for transport across various locations.

There are mainly 3 types of portable wheelchair ramps, each dealing with various user requirements and settings:
Folding Ramps: These ramps include two or more areas that can fold up like a travel suitcase, making them simple to carry around.
Roll-up Ramps: Made from flexible products, roll-up ramps can be rolled into a compact type for transportation, comparable to a yoga mat.
Limit Ramps: These small, typically single-piece ramps are created to bridge the gap between entrances or little heights. They are ideal for indoor usage and can assist in maneuvering over limits.

When selecting a portable wheelchair ramp, consider the following functions:
Weight Capacity: Ensure the ramp can accommodate the weight of the wheelchair user plus any extra weight carried.
Ramp Length: The length of the ramp is important for creating a mild slope. A steeper ramp can be more challenging to navigate.
Product: Lightweight products like aluminum are ideal for mobility, while grip-friendly surfaces offer stability.
Foldability: Choose a model that fits your storage requires. Ramp designs differ significantly from Foldable Ramps For Wheelchairs to rollable.
Weather Resistance: If you prepare to utilize the ramp outdoors, choose a weather-resistant material to make sure resilience.
Setup and Setup Tips
Establishing a portable wheelchair ramp is often straightforward, however following these suggestions can improve security and functionality:
Check Location: Examine the location where you will utilize the ramp. Make sure that the surface is stable and devoid of blockages.
Read Instructions: Always describe the maker's user's manual for guidelines on establishing the ramp properly.
Check the Slope: Ensure that the ramp is put at the proper angle. A 1:12 slope ratio is typically recommended (one inch of height for every foot of ramp length).
Secure the Ramp: If possible, use anti-slip mats or securing gadgets to ensure the ramp remains stable during usage.
Regular Maintenance: Inspect the ramp regularly for wear and tear, especially if it is often used outdoors. Clean the surface area to maintain grip.
Often Asked Questions1. Are portable wheelchair ramps safe?
Yes, portable wheelchair ramps are developed with safety functions, including non-slip surfaces and strong building. However, it is important to follow the maker's standards for setup and usage to ensure security.
2. How do I choose the ideal size ramp?
Select a ramp based upon the height it needs to cover. Step the height from the ground to the entry point and pick a ramp that supplies a suitable slope.
3. Can I utilize a portable wheelchair ramp for a car?
Absolutely! Lots of Portable Ramp For Wheelchair ramps are particularly developed for car access. Inspect the specs to make sure ideal weight support and dimensions for your car.
4. Do I need an unique license or allow to utilize a portable wheelchair ramp?
Normally, no unique licenses or permits are needed for personal use of portable wheelchair Disability Ramps. If utilizing in public or commercial residential or commercial properties, examine regional regulations for compliance.
5. How long do portable wheelchair ramps last?
The life expectancy of portable wheelchair ramps can differ based upon product, frequency of usage, and environmental conditions. Metal ramps normally have a longer lifespan compared to those made from plastic or rubber.
